Word Word Type Definition
Smock n. A woman's under-garment; a shift; a chemise.
Smock n. A blouse; a smoock frock.
Smock a. Of or pertaining to a smock; resembling a smock; hence, of
or pertaining to a woman.
Smock v. t. To provide with, or clothe in, a smock or a smock frock.
